Jurel Hopes Injured Pant Will Return Behind Stumps

Rishabh Pant hurt his right shoulder while playing in a Test match against Sri Lanka.

The team’s physio was checking him closely.

Because Pant was in pain, Dhruv Jurel took over as wicketkeeper.

Jurel hoped Pant would be fit to keep wickets on the third day.

Before the injury interruption, Pant and Jurel scored 112 runs together.

Pant scored 63 runs in that partnership.

Jurel said Pant’s advice helps him improve his batting.

Jurel also scored a century, reaching a special milestone for Indian batters in Sri Lanka.
